Microprinting Market: Size, Share & Growth Outlook to 2035

The global Microprinting Market is entering a new phase of sustained growth, driven by increasing demand for advanced security printing solutions, anti-counterfeiting technologies, and high-precision printing applications across multiple industries. Valued at approximately USD 2.44 billion in 2025, the market is projected to reach USD 4.28 billion by 2035, expanding at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.7% during the forecast period.

This steady upward trajectory reflects growing adoption across banking, government, packaging, pharmaceuticals, and identification document applications, where security and authenticity remain critical priorities. As organizations continue to strengthen fraud prevention measures, microprinting technology is becoming an increasingly valuable component of modern security infrastructure.

What’s Driving Market Growth?

Several factors are contributing to the market’s positive outlook. Rising concerns regarding document forgery, counterfeiting, and identity theft are encouraging governments and businesses to invest in sophisticated security printing solutions. Microprinting has emerged as an effective deterrent due to its ability to create highly detailed text and patterns that are difficult to replicate.

Additional momentum comes from growing demand across core end-use industries, coupled with ongoing technological innovation and product premiumization. Manufacturers are introducing higher-resolution printing capabilities, enhanced durability features, and environmentally sustainable printing solutions, helping expand commercial adoption while increasing average spending per customer.

Regional Outlook

North America currently represents the largest share of the global microprinting market, supported by strong demand from financial institutions, government agencies, and high-security document applications. The region also benefits from advanced printing technologies and established security standards.

Asia Pacific is expected to witness significant growth over the forecast period, driven by expanding industrialization, rising investments in security infrastructure, and increasing adoption of anti-counterfeiting measures. Meanwhile, Europe continues to benefit from stringent regulatory frameworks and ongoing innovation in security printing technologies.

Across all major regions, market growth is increasingly supported by infrastructure development, regulatory enforcement, and growing awareness of document authentication requirements.
